    Jim J.

    Shout out to Liberty Diner in Fort Wayne. They have been there over 20 years. My first time there and it was excellent! Fantastic French onion soup. Probably the best onion rings in ft. Wayne!! Recommended!! I had a 1/2 lb Angus bacon mushroom Swiss burger. Cooked to order and perfection. I asked for pink in the middle and that's what I actually got!! Attentive waitress!

    Raena L.

    Was staying at a nearby hotel and called for takeout. Ordered online , got the reuben that comes with fries and the soup of the day. Also asked for extra thousand island dressing. Got to restuant and order was ready. Peeked in bag to make sure all was there. Got back to hotel. Reuban and fries were hit. Disappointed that there was no thousand island at all. Fortunately the sandwich had enough saurkraut and cheese that it was moist and tasty. The surprise was the soup. I thought it was tomato, of maybe a chicken bisque at first. But it turned out to be a Manhatten (red broth) clam chowder. Which I like. And it had a really nice amount of clams. #Yum #ReviewsByRL

    Courtney S.

    This is a Greek spot with an nyc vibe. The restaurant is large so there's plenty of space and parking (although the location is kinda sketch). The coffee was very watery but the rest of the food was delicious. I had one of the over 100 options available (French toast, bacon, and eggs). The omelette was good too. It's a local joint so my family new the server. She was friendly, even though she was unable to redo the awful coffee. The prices were a bit much BUT the portions were humongous so that was good. It's kinda a regular diner. I would go again.

    Spoke + Ivy (west Main Street, FW) - another locally unique dinning experience that deserves a try…read more Spoke + Ivy is located on west Main Street - across the parking lot from Redwood Inn restaurant, if that helps. This restaurant is set in an old building that used to house a pharmacy. It retains the character of the building via the hardwood interiors, tall ceilings, large window views of the street and concrete/industrial ceilings. The interior is nicely decorated with inviting green, brown wood and black accent colors. Table settings were very attractive as well. You can park in the small side lot or on the street. Reservations are easily made on line. The team is very friendly and welcoming. All set the stage for a fun and relaxing dinner experience. Spoke + Ivy has a very small food and specialty cocktail menu. This is the second time we have been here. Each time we found the food to be delicious and the cocktails are uniquely designed. Here is a run down on the food items we ordered: -Focaccia Bread: a mildly sweet, dense/firm bread, slightly airy with a touch of herbs to accent. It is cut into blocks so it is easier to share. The vodka sauce is thin in consistency with a smooth Italian seasoned tomato appeal. Both make for a deliciously simple starter. -Lobster Roll Rangoon: decided to give this a try. It comes out as one large Rangoon - not individual pieces. This means that you must awkwardly cut this shareable into pieces. The slightly crispy & oily wrapper is similar to most crab Rangoon pieces. It has a nice crisp. The inside has shredded pieces of lobster. It was not filled with creme cheese sauce like traditional rangoons - just plain. The green lemon parsley sauce was simply outstanding! It's very fresh, moderately thick and has a slightly tart taste. This added "the sauce" to what the inside of the Rangoon was lacking. -Milanese: nicely breaded chicken that was very moist. The breading is slightly sweet. The fresh bed of arugula salad is a nice add -Prime Rib Pho: this sounded really interesting. It's a smaller/healthier dish. The medium rare prime rib was sliced thin and tender. There wasn't many pieces of prime rib in this dish. The add-ins were fresh and much like you would expect from a Pho dish - just not as much volume. The broth has a chili oil base that gives it a spicier flavor. Overall we really enjoy this relaxed atmosphere and character of the building. The delicious food and cocktails are excellent.
